Also, I found the following info here: https://2pop.calarts.edu/technicalsupport/using-standard-leader/ which I intend to use:

Picture start is at 01:00:00:00
00:58:30:00 – 1 minute of color bars and tone
00:59:52:00 – countdown begins
00:59:58:00 – sync pop, also called 2 pop
01:00:00:00 – your movie begins, no picture or sound should start before this
